Kellie Fernandez
Kellie Fernandez is an accomplished Operational AP Supervisor at FlatironDragados in San Antonio, Texas, where she oversees accounts payable operations with precision and dedication. With over a decade of experience in construction and project management, Kellie has steadily advanced through roles of increasing responsibility, from office management and bookkeeping to senior project office management. Her expertise in JD Edwards, Procore, and team leadership has enabled her to streamline operations and support large-scale construction projects effectively.
Kellie’s passion for the construction industry stems from her father’s career, which inspired her to pursue a path in construction management. She has pursued her education with the same determination she brings to her work, earning an Associate degree in Business Administration in 2020, a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ration in 2022 from Texas A&M University–San Antonio, and most recently, an MBA in Construction Management from Lamar University in 2025. Her academic achievements, coupled with certifications in Procore Project Management and Preconstruction, demonstrate her commitment to continuous growth and professional excellence.
Throughout her career, Kellie has been guided and inspired by mentors such as Aimee Anderson and Will Ritter, who helped shape her approach to leadership and problem-solving. Known for her strong work ethic, attention to detail, and eagerness to take on new challenges, she aspires to contribute meaningfully to her company while building a long-term career she can retire from with pride. Beyond her professional accomplishments, Kellie values clear communication, teamwork, and cultivating an environment where colleagues can thrive and succeed.
